Not in every case. You hardly want Teote to boost 20 hz or 20 khz regions when they are already OK:ish in your mix. If you want to effect only a certain region of the spectrum you can use the apply range button. Just define the spectrum area you want to "fix", and you can do it with the LoCut and HiCut buttons after enabling the Apply to Range button. Then you can also play with the slope to add even more of the effect or less of it.
